DescriptionBATON ROUGE - Gov. Kathleen Blanco and her top staff huddled late into the night Tuesday, working against a midnight deadline for her exercising veto power over key legislation.

Although the constitutional deadline was midnight, the governor has an additional 24 hours to notify the clerk of the House.

"We will make the announcements Wednesday," Roderick Hawkins, Blanco's deputy press secretary, said Tuesday.
